  2. Feb 18, 2023 · Most back pain gets better within a month of home treatment, especially for people younger than age 60. However, for many, the pain lasts several months. Pain relievers and the use of heat might be all that's needed. Bed rest isn't recommended.

Physical therapy for chronic back pain may include: Core strengthening; Stretching and flexibility exercises; Retraining posture; Testing the limits of pain tolerance; Aerobic exercises at a comfortable pace; Mindfulness and Meditation.
